Tour Overview

This 2 day private safari offers an exceptional opportunity to visit two of Tanzania’s top wildlife destinations: Lake Manyara National Park and Ngorongoro Crater. Lake Manyara is known for its unique combination of birdlife, tree-climbing lions, and diverse landscapes, while Ngorongoro Crater is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and one of the best places to see the full range of Africa’s wildlife. This safari is perfect for those seeking an in-depth experience, combining beautiful scenery and incredible animal sightings, all with the comfort and flexibility of a private guide and vehicle.

Tour Plan

Expand All
Day 1: Lake Manyara National Park

Your safari begins with a visit to Lake Manyara National Park, known for its stunning setting between the Great Rift Valley escarpment and the lake itself. The park is home to a rich variety of wildlife, including elephants, giraffes, zebras, and a wide range of birds such as flamingos, pelicans, and hornbills. One of the park's most famous residents is the tree-climbing lion, which you may be lucky enough to witness during your safari. After a morning of game viewing, you’ll stop for a break and enjoy a picnic lunch in the park, surrounded by its beautiful landscapes. The afternoon offers more time to explore different areas of the park, including its forested regions and open grasslands, each teeming with wildlife.

Day 2: Ngorongoro Crater

The second day takes you to Ngorongoro Crater, often referred to as the "Garden of Eden" due to its incredible diversity of wildlife. The crater is a caldera that hosts a year-round concentration of animals, including the Big Five—lions, elephants, buffaloes, rhinos, and leopards. Your game drive within the crater will take you across varied terrains, from the floor’s open savannah to the crater’s freshwater lakes, where hippos and flamingos gather. The abundance of wildlife in such a compact area allows for optimal viewing, and your guide will provide insightful commentary on the behavior and habits of the animals. After a full day of wildlife exploration, you’ll start your journey back to your accommodation, having experienced one of the most enriching safari days in Tanzania.
